http://www.nano.gov/The National Nanotechnology Initiative (NNI) in the U.S. is a federal research and development program established to coordinate the multiagency efforts in nanoscale science, engineering, and technology.Online ResourcesThe National Nanotechnology Initiative (NNI) provides a multi-agency framework to ensure US leadership in nanotechnology that will be
essential to improved human health, economic well-being, and national security. The NNI invests in fundamental research to further understanding of nanoscale phenomena
and facilitates technology transfer.

An online resource for architects and designers. The site focuses on the architectural implications of nanotechnology. Mission: to inform architects about nanotechnology, to track emerging developments in nanotechnology that will revolutionize design, and to feature works that are enabled by nanotechnology.
